When I got the amp new from Dave I noticed an interesting phenomenon. When the amp was powered up and hooked up to a cabinet; if the main volume was all the way up and nothing plugged into the input, turning the input gain up would make a strange "swirling" noise. Plugging a cable into the input jack makes it go away. It does not have any other effect. Used the amp without further incident since then for 2 years.

Naturally I contacted Dave and we talked about it. There is a small issue with the input jack sleeve not being seated properly (or something like that; can't remember for sure to be honest) that Dave immediately offered to fix free of charge (important!) and also further assured me that other than the weird/annoying factor it does not impair or hinder the amp in any way.

Since I don't make a practice of using a bass amp without a bass plugged in (kinda defeats the purpose) and since I didn't wish to be without it, I just let it go.

Good deal for whoever picks up this head (I have a 550"A" myself). I would recommend getting the fix done to whoever gets this amp. I sometimes unplug my bass from the input jack inbetween sets instead of powering the head down. That keeps the fan blowing and cooling the amp down without risking accidental noise between sets. Not that the amp really needs it, but since the chassis is the heat sink on these amps it makes me feel a little better to do that. Most of the time I use a Sadowsky DI/preamp, so the mute feature on that sucker makes this practice moot. Still I'd recommend getting the fix.
